COLL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

266 of the 8,126 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Collegium Pharmaceutical (COLL)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$1.26B — down 27% from $1.72B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 46 funds closed out of COLL and 41 opened new positions — a net loss of 5 holders — while 77 trimmed existing stakes and 108 added.

The largest buyer was Invesco, adding an estimated $17.6M. The largest seller was Eventide Asset Management, cutting an estimated $19.1M.
